1. Short-Term Strategy: Yard Signs That Convert

If you're just starting out in pressure washing, yard signs are a fast and effective way to generate leads. They are easy to place, catch attention, and drive phone calls. Here’s how to make them work for you:

  • Keep it simple – Clearly state ‘Pressure Washing,’ a starting price, and your phone number.

  • Use a strong call-to-action – Encourage immediate contact.

  • Be strategic with placement – High-traffic intersections, neighborhood entrances, and business districts are ideal locations.

Downsides? Competitors or city officials might remove them, and you’ll need a large quantity—aim for 500+ signs to maximize exposure. However, if you have more time than money, this is a solid short-term strategy.

2. Mid-Term Strategy: Optimize Your Google My Business Listing

Your Google My Business (GMB) listing is critical for local lead generation. If you’re not listed, you’re missing out on potential customers searching for ‘pressure washing near me.’

Steps to Optimize Your GMB Listing:

  • Claim & verify your listing – Google rewards active businesses.

  • Upload high-quality before-and-after photos – Show off your work.

  • Encourage customer reviews – More 5-star reviews = higher rankings.

  • Consistently update your posts and services – Stay relevant in search results.

Google uses proximity-based rankings, so optimizing your GMB can help you dominate local searches and generate steady leads.

3. Long-Term Strategy: A Website That Ranks & Converts

A professionally built website is one of the most powerful tools for lead generation. Unlike GMB, a website can rank in multiple locations, making it an essential investment.

Why a High-Quality Website Matters:

  • Ranks in multiple cities & neighborhoods – Unlike GMB, which is proximity-limited, your website can reach beyond your immediate area.

  • Generates leads 24/7 – Customers can find you anytime.

  • Improves credibility & authority – A well-structured site with SEO optimization can outrank competitors.

When designed correctly, your website can help you dominate search results and consistently bring in new leads.
